About
Steve Charlier is an Assistant Professor in the Healthcare Management and Organizational Leadership department. He holds degrees from the College of William and Mary (BBA/Finance), the University of Denver (MIM/e-commerce) and the University of Iowa (Ph.D./Organizational Behavior and Human Resources). Steve has held a variety of managerial positions in the information technology, automotive, and entertainment industries. He has been a certified Project Management Professional (PMP) since 2003, and has consulted with a number of organizations, including various federal government agencies and non-profit organizations. His research interests are focused on the modern work environment, and include virtual teams, e-learning, leadership in a virtual world, and the perceived academic/practitioner gap. His work has been published in several leading international academic journals, including Journal of Organizational Behavior, Human Resource Management Review, Academy of Management Learning & Education, Journal of Management Education, International Review of I/O Psychology, and Long Range Planning. He also serves on the editorial board for Academy of Management Learning & Education. Steve is a member of the Academy of Management, Society for Industrial and Organizational Psychology, American Psychological Association, and the Project Management Institute.
